Cindy Fee—the voice of The Golden Girls theme song, “Thank You for Being a Friend”—will perform at the opening weekend of The Golden Girls Live: The Christmas Episodes at BroadwaySF's Curran Theatre. Patrons attending performances on December 6, 7, and 8 will get the opportunity to see Fee perform the iconic theme song live from the Curran Theatre stage.

How many Broadway shows has Rue McClanahan been in?
Rue McClanahan has appeared on Broadway in 6 shows.
How many West End shows has Rue McClanahan been in?
Rue McClanahan has not appeared in the West End.
